Abstract
Despite a number of convincing application studies the industrial take up of the more advanced algorithms has been slow. One of the major reasons for this with respect to hydraulic systems is that the cost of getting the tuning wrong can be highly destructive and expensive. As a result a conservative approach is used and there is a reluctance to relinquish responsibility for tuning to an adaptive algorithm. In this paper an approach which enables accurate prediction of the response prior to implementation is presented. This enables the commissioning engineer to gain confidence in the algorithm and to be responsible for the decision to implement the controller and its parameters
